— Crushed stone is defined as construction aggregate specifically produced by mining a suitable rock deposit and then using a crusher to break it down into smaller pieces. It can be used for a wide range of applications, including road base, concrete aggregate, and drainage systems. The size and texture of the crushed stone can vary depending on ...

Our crushed stone products range in size from riprap – large, broken stones used to line lake shores, rivers and creeks for erosion control – to aglime, a fine limestone dust used by farmers to neutralize soil acidity. — Gravel prices per ton. Bulk crushed stone and gravel prices are $10 to $50 per ton on average.One cubic yard contains 1.4 to 1.5 tons of stone. Road base costs $18 to $30 per ton. Plain pea gravel or limestone costs $28 to $45 per ton. Buying gravel in small quantities costs more than $100 per ton.. Gravel cost per yard

— According to the 1943 book Mineral Resources of Minnesota, edited by William H. Emmons and Frank F. Grout, "the Duluth Crushed Stone Company quarried gabbro at Duluth for road stone, railroad ballast, concrete aggregate, rubble for retaining walls, and riprap (large fragments for piers, breakwaters, etc.)." Crushed Stone #3. Crushed stone #3 is 1/2 to 2 inches in size and used for driveways, walkways, dry wells, ballasts for railroads, and septic systems. Crushed Stone #5. A crushed stone with a size less than one inch, crushed stone #5 is best for filler materials, the top driveway layer, railroad ballast, and septic drainage fields. Crushed Stone #7
